Key facts from Glenwood Hills (NE)'s documents
- Community type
- Covenant / Planned Community
- Units / lots
- 179 (Article II: Lots 30-206 inclusive (177 l)
- Pets
- One dog and one cat of customary household variety; no other animals, livestock, poultry (Article IV Section 1(i))
- Parking & vehicles
- Up to two unenclosed chattels (boats, campers, tractors, utility trailers) allowed, stored behind residence; all others must be in enclosed structure (Article IV Section 1(f))
- Fences
- No fence between front house line and front property line unless constructed of decorative fence (Article III Section 4(i))
- Architectural approval
- All construction, grading, landscaping, and other improvements require written approval from Developer or Architectural Control Committee (Article III Section 4(g) and (o))
- Signs & flags
- No advertising signs except a for-sale sign not larger than 4 square feet (Article IV Section 1(h))
- Setbacks / home size
- Corner lots: minimum 30 ft from front and rear lot lines, 15 ft from side yard adjoining street, and 10 ft from other side yard. Non-corner lots: minimum 30 ft from front and rear lot lines and 10 ft from each side lot line. (Original rear (Amendment to Article III, items d and de)
- Use restrictions
- Properties shall be used only for single-family residence, schools or churches (Article III Section 1)
- Amendments
- Within first 20 years: instrument signed by at least 90% of lot owners; thereafter: instrument signed by at least 70% of lot owners; amendment must be properly recorded (Article VII Section 1)
